The Perfect Bulalo Recipe: A Taste of Filipino Comfort Food

Originating from the Philippines, bulalo is a hearty and flavourful beef soup that warms both the body and soul. This traditional dish is beloved for its rich broth, tender beef shanks, and assortment of vegetables. Here’s how you can recreate this comforting meal in your own kitchen.

Ingredients:

  • 2 lbs beef shank, cut into serving pieces
  • 1 medium onion, quartered
  • 3 cloves garlic, crushed
  • 2 litres water
  • 2 corn cobs, cut into thirds
  • 1 small cabbage, quartered
  • 3 medium potatoes, peeled and halved
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ions:

  1. In a large pot, bring water to a boil.
  2. Add beef shank, onion, garlic, salt, and pepper. Simmer for 2-3 hours or until the beef is tender.
  3. Add more water if needed to maintain desired broth consistency.
  4. Add potatoes and cook until tender.
  5. Add corn cobs and cabbage. Simmer for another 5-10 minutes.
  6. Serve hot with steamed rice on the side.

The Perfect Scrambled Eggs Recipe

Scrambled eggs are a classic breakfast dish that is loved by many for its simplicity and deliciousness. With just a few basic ingredients and a little bit of technique, you can create the perfect scrambled eggs that are creamy, fluffy, and full of flavour.

Ingredients:

  • 4 large eggs
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 1 tablespoon butter
  • 2 tablespoons milk or cream (optional)

Instructions:

  1. Crack the eggs into a bowl and whisk them until well combined. Add salt, pepper, and milk or cream if using, and whisk again.
  2. Heat a non-stick pan over medium heat and add the butter. Allow it to melt and coat the bottom of the pan.
  3. Pour the egg mixture into the pan. Let it sit for a few seconds until the edges start to set.
  4. Using a spatula, gently stir the eggs from the edges towards the centre. Continue stirring occasionally until the eggs are mostly set but still slightly runny.
  5. Remove the pan from heat as the residual heat will continue to cook the eggs to perfection.
  6. Serve your scrambled eggs hot with toast, bacon, or your favourite breakfast sides.

1. What type of rice is best for paella?

When it comes to making paella, choosing the right type of rice is crucial to achieving the perfect texture and flavour. The best rice for paella is a short-grain variety such as Bomba or Calasparra rice. These types of rice are able to absorb more liquid without becoming mushy, resulting in a dish with distinct grains that are not overly sticky. The unique texture of these rice varieties helps to create the signature consistency of paella, allowing it to soak up the rich flavours of the broth and ingredients while remaining firm and separate.

4. How do I achieve the perfect socarrat in my paella?

Achieving the perfect socarrat in your paella is a key element to mastering this iconic Spanish dish. Socarrat refers to the caramelized crust that forms on the bottom of the paella pan, adding a depth of flavour and texture to the dish. To achieve the coveted socarrat, it is essential to increase the heat towards the end of cooking, allowing the rice to crisp up and develop that characteristic golden-brown crust. Patience and attention are crucial as you listen for the sizzling sound that indicates the socarrat is forming. By mastering this technique, you can elevate your paella to an authentic and delicious culinary experience.

5. Can I use a regular skillet instead of a paella pan?

When it comes to making paella, using a regular skillet as a substitute for a traditional paella pan is possible, but it may affect the final result. Paella pans are wide and shallow, allowing the rice to cook evenly and develop that signature socarrat (crispy bottom layer). A regular skillet may not provide the same surface area for the rice to spread out, potentially leading to uneven cooking or a lack of that coveted crispy texture. However, if a paella pan is not available, a skillet can still be used with some adjustments in cooking time and technique to achieve a delicious paella dish.
